CLASSIC Children's TV show Bagpuss is set to return to our screens for a whole new generation of kids to enjoy. The hit 70s show will be aired on BBC iPlayer from Sunday 30 May until Tuesday 29 June and viewers will be able to enjoy all 13 episodes.
Created by Oliver Postgate and Peter Firmin, the show first aired on 12 February 1974, and quickly became a hit among children and families.
Oliver Postgate was also behind other classics such as The Clangers and Noggin The Nog. For those of us too young to remember, Bagpuss follows a pink and white striped cat who lives in a shop filled with lost property.
The shop's owner, Emily, hopes to return all of the misplaced items to their owners although sadly, none of the items are ever sold.
